Rarely: This infection is usually confined to the tissues involved. Normal immune factors keep it in check unless it is ignored and extends due to lack of treatment. Someone with a compromised immune system would be at higher risk.Your routine cellulitis is rarely if ever going to enter the blood to travel to the brain.
